This came up on the renderman forum last year: https://renderman.pixar.com/forum/showthread.php?s=&threadid=10209Florian's suggestion was to use <view>.worldToCamera and <view>.worldToNDC as the attribute names, except the Default View (the first view listed in the multiView attribute), which remain worldToCamera and worldToNDC, so that non-sxr aware software (which only loads the default view) would pick up the corresponding worldToCamera/worldToNDC So if you have left-eye as hero eye you'd have worldToCamera for the left and right.worldToCamera for the right
Jeff Clifford wrote:
Hi,I have a question about how best to store the camera matrices in an sxr file for the left, right (and maybe mono) cameras.Is the best way to go to simply add some new attributes to the header like:header.insert( "worldToCamera_left", Imf::M44fAttribute (Nl_left) ); header.insert( "worldToNDC_left", Imf::M44fAttribute (NP_left) ); header.insert( "worldToCamera_right", Imf::M44fAttribute (Nl_right) ); header.insert( "worldToNDC_right", Imf::M44fAttribute (NP_right) ); rather than use the stadard attributes of worldToCamera & worldToNDC?Or is there some smarter way of having the standard attributes as a vector attributes in some way to allow for multiple camera matrices?Thanks, Jeff Clifford.
